Buying Guide: Key Considerations for 12V 7Ah Batteries

When selecting a 12V 7Ah battery, consider the following factors to ensure you choose a model that fits your device, usage pattern, and environment:

  • Compatibility: Confirm terminal type (F1 is common) and dimensions to ensure a proper fit in the device compartment.
  • Chemistry and maintenance: Most options are sealed lead-acid (SLA) or AGM. Both are maintenance-free, but AGM typically offers better high-acceleration shock resistance and lower gas emissions.
  • Capacity and load profile: 7Ah is suitable for short- to medium-duration backup power and low-drain devices. If your device draws a lot of current or requires longer runtime, assess whether a higher-capacity alternative is needed.
  • Temperature tolerance: SLA/AGM batteries perform differently across temperatures. Look for products with spec ranges that match your installation environment.
  • Durability and safety: Sealed designs minimize leakage risk. Venting and overpressure protections add safety for enclosures with limited airflow.
  • Cost and value: Packs offering multiple units may provide savings per battery and simplify stocking for devices requiring frequent replacements.
  • Certification and warranty: UL or other safety certifications can indicate quality and reliability. A reputable warranty supports confidence in long-term use.
